WebTechnical Paper Review Guidelines for Numerical Scoring Score each quality on the scale of 0 to 10, thus, 0-2 is poor, 3-5 is below average or fair; 6-8 is above average or good; 9-10 is excellent or outstanding. Add scores for qualities of "subject" and "writing", giving points for "subject" a weight of two. WebThe purpose of peer review is to evaluate the paper’s quality and suitability for publication.
